We just finished the trip. After Iceland last year, we drove all the way down to Morocco, spent almost 2 months in Morocco, then came back to Canada in March of this year for a bit of a break after being on the road for 9 months. We left the bike in Portugal with our friends. While home, Paula got into a low-speed car accident and hurt her neck. She wasn't able to return to Portugal with me this June because of her injuries and the fact that she was dealing with lawyers since the insurance company wanted to stop paying for her treatments.

I rode for two month by myself from Portugal to Turkey, and, after riding around Turkey for a few weeks, Paula met me in Istanbul. From there, she took buses and planes and met me throughout Europe back to the UK. We arrived home in Canada last month, and the bike just arrived back from London a few weeks ago.
